GENERAL SUMMARY Portfolio Manager ("PM") is responsible for maintaining and monitoring existing commercial loan portfolio and work closely with the SRM who owns the relationship of these accounts. PM is expected to maintain close contact with these clients and leverage the relationship to identify and bring in additional new business opportunities, both in loans and Bank's other products and services. PM is expected to provide "best-in-class" service to these loan clients while following established Bank's policies and procedures. DIRECT REPORTS This incumbent has no direct reports. 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S PM is to work closely with SRM(s) and Team Managers on the assigned loan portfolio by monitoring and managing the credit quality of such portfolio. Review to ensure each credit is properly risk rated based on the Bank's risk rating system. Maintain and grow existing client relationships, cross-sell Bank's other products and services. Specifically accountable for credit underwriting and origination of new credits from the existing client base, portfolio monitoring, renewals, amendments and annual reviews. Work with designated underwriter, loan assistants and other loan support staff to prepare the Credit Commitment Report ("CCR") Reviews client's accounts and portfolios in order to identify, evaluate and determine the appropriate course of action on potential credit quality issues in order to maximize credit quality and minimize risk and potential loss to the Bank. Ensure compliance with Bank, regulatory and credit requirements with emphasis on best-in-class customer service while adhering to required timeframes from the client.
